Job Summary

Under the direct supervision of the Director of Food Services, the Food Service Worker performs a variety of food service tasks, including preparing and serving meals, maintaining cleanliness in the kitchen and dining areas, and assisting with inventory and stocking. The role ensures adherence to safety, sanitation, and infection control guidelines in a healthcare setting.

Essential Functions

  • Serves hot and cold meals for patients, staff, and visitors according to menu guidelines.
  • Maintains cleanliness and organization in the kitchen, dining areas, and storage rooms.
  • Stocks supplies and rotates inventory to ensure freshness and prevent waste.
  • Delivers food carts to patient care units and retrieves them after meals.
  • Washes dishes, utensils, and kitchen equipment either by hand or using dishwashing machines.
  • Assists in the preparation of meal trays and ensures accuracy of meal delivery based on dietary restrictions.
  • Disposes of trash and waste materials according to established guidelines.
  • Follows infection control and safety protocols, including wearing appropriate personal protective equipment (PPE).
  • Assists in special cleaning projects as directed by the Food Services Director or Supervisor.
